Who We Are
Bon Secours Health System has a rich history in Limerick, beginning with the acquisition of Barringtons Hospital on George’s Quay in 2017. While the site has served the community well, its limitations led to our vision for a new, state-of-the-art facility to better serve the growing healthcare needs of the region. In 2021, we took the next step towards this vision by breaking ground on the new Bon Secours Hospital Limerick in Towlerton, Ballysimon, with an investment of €190 million.

Description
The Purpose of This Role:
We are looking for a highly skilled and experienced Senior Medical Scientist Quality and I.T Coordinator to oversee quality assurance initiatives and maintain I.T systems within our laboratory. The successful candidate will play a key role in ensuring compliance with regulatory standards and improving laboratory processes through effective quality management and technological support.
Qualifications
* The ideal candidate will possess the required qualifications for a Senior Medical Scientist as stipulated by the HSE: (Ref HSE Grade Code 3877) and by the Department of Health.
* Registration as a Medical Scientist with CORU is essential.
* Applicants must be eligible for Fellowship membership of The Academy of Clinical Science and Laboratory Medicine.
Experience
* Have 3 years or more clinical post qualification experience as a Medical Scientist in multidisciplinary or blood sciences laboratory.
* Proficient in I.T systems relevant to laboratory operations, data management, and automation.
* 2 years’ experience of operational involvement with a quality management system including document control.
* In-depth knowledge of laboratory accreditation standards and quality assurance practices.
* Any postgraduate degree in IT or scientific would be desirable but not essential.

Key Responsibilities:
* Perform the appropriate duties of a Medical Scientist, under the guidance of the Laboratory Manager.
* Perform all activities related to the receipt, analysis and reporting of laboratory specimens.
* Lead and coordinate quality management activities within the laboratory to ensure compliance with relevant accreditation standards (ISO 15189, etc.).
* Participate in the implementation of a ‘quality management’ programme, which is patient centred and which measures and audits performance and key stakeholders’ satisfaction.
* Implement and maintain quality assurance protocols and continuous improvement initiatives.
* Develop and oversee laboratory I.T systems, ensuring data integrity, security, and user accessibility.
* To optimise the use of the Laboratory Information System in conjunction with end users and laboratory staff.
* To co-ordinate operational use to assure successful interfacing between the Laboratory Information System, Hospital Information System and/or interface engine or hub.
* Effective management of data and records contained in both computer and non-computerised systems.
* Conduct regular audits and evaluations of laboratory processes, identifying areas for improvement and implementing corrective actions.
* Serve as the primary point of contact for I.T related issues within the laboratory, liaising with the I.T department as needed.
* Prepare and maintain documentation for quality assurance and I.T compliance, ensuring all records are up-to-date and accurate.
* Participate in laboratory management meetings, contributing to strategic planning and departmental goals.
